5n – 7p + 3n = 25p
Combine like terms
8n - 7p = 25p
Add (7p) to both sides
8n - 7p + 7p = 25p + 7p
Simplifying
8n = 32p
Divide both sides by 8
8n / 8 = 32p / 8
Simplifying
n = 4p

Point-slope form is y - y_1 = m (x - x_1) where x_1 and y_1 are the given coordinates and m is the slope. When you plug the given values into the equation you get y - 3 = 6 (x - 8) .
